Output 86d135860372f0dfe7953b2e84c121b20f1a46005b534f0cdf700fbe3df338f3:5

value
35928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4015b653f5cb5b37d11c166d20ddf7b752b9e741 OP_EQUAL
address
37XsBQsE2yX3HPCBL1CFuy1aguP2jKtcN1
transaction
86d135860372f0dfe7953b2e84c121b20f1a46005b534f0cdf700fbe3df338f3
confirmations
227662
spent
true